Baskets in the kidney: an old problem in a new situation
Darrell Allen1, Richard G Hindley, Jonathan M Glass
1Department of Urology, Guy's Hospital, London, England. richard.hindley@virgin.net
Journal of Endourology
|October 21, 2003
Summary
A novel technique uses a hydrogel-coated ureteral dilator to prevent kidney stone basket impaction during removal. This method aids in closing basket wires for easier extraction after lithotripsy.

Background:
- Kidney stone removal from the lower-pole calix using zero-tip baskets can lead to basket impaction.
- This complication poses a challenge during endourologic procedures.
- Fragmenting stones with lithotripsy is a common step before basket removal.
Observation:
- The zero-tip basket can become lodged in the lower-pole calix after stone fragmentation.
- Impaction prevents the effective closure of the basket wires.
- This necessitates alternative methods for safe removal.
Findings:
- A hydrogel-coated ureteral dilator was employed to address basket impaction.
- The dilator facilitates the closure of the basket wires.
- Successful removal of the impacted basket was achieved post-lithotripsy.
Implications:
- This technique offers a solution for a specific complication in kidney stone lithotripsy.
- It may improve the safety and efficiency of endourologic stone removal procedures.
